- In this first episode of Mind Over Meta, we explore an unexpected twist in the Season 20 Pokémon GO PvP meta with a team built around Ferrothorn, Clodsire, and Shadow Feraligatr. Ferrothorn's unconventional moveset, featuring Flash Cannon, is the highlight of this team, surprising opponents and creating opportunities to dominate the battlefield.

Team breakdown:
Ferrothorn: Bullet Seed / Power Whip / Flash Cannon
Clodsire: Poison Sting / Earthquake / Stone Edge
Shadow Feraligatr: Shadow Claw / Hydro Cannon / Ice Beam

What do you mean by Skarmony being “nerfed”? I’ve been hearing that term in similar contexts, but I don’t fully understand the meaning.
Nerfed means that they reduced the power of it. With the latest Season 20 update, they made Steel Wing have less energy generation and Sky Attack now does less overall damage
